How to integrate sustainability from day one of design
Sustainability is no longer optional in office design. Companies in the UAE are increasingly prioritising eco-friendly solutions that reduce energy consumption, improve wellbeing, and align with global environmental standards. Integrating sustainability from the very beginning of the design process is the key to creating spaces that are both beautiful and responsible.
Start with planning and strategy
The first step in sustainable design is careful planning. This includes analysing energy usage, material selection, and building orientation. By considering sustainability from day one, designers and clients can make decisions that minimise waste, maximise efficiency, and reduce long-term costs.

Choose materials wisely
Material selection plays a critical role in sustainable interiors. Recycled, renewable, and locally sourced materials reduce environmental impact while maintaining high standards of quality and aesthetics. Sustainable flooring, low-VOC paints, and energy-efficient lighting are simple yet powerful choices that set the tone for the entire workspace.
Optimise energy and water efficiency
Efficient HVAC systems, LED lighting, smart sensors, and water-saving fixtures are essential in eco-conscious office design. When integrated at the design stage, these systems reduce operational costs while improving comfort for employees. Technology-enabled solutions allow businesses to monitor and optimise usage, making sustainability measurable and manageable.
Encourage wellbeing and collaboration
Sustainable design is not just about environmental impact. It also enhances employee wellbeing and productivity. Access to natural light, biophilic elements, ergonomic furniture, and adaptable workspaces create healthier, happier teams. Integrating these elements from day one ensures that sustainability supports both people and the planet.
The UAE perspective
The UAE is at the forefront of sustainable commercial development. From green building certifications to innovative corporate campuses, companies are expected to demonstrate environmental responsibility. By embedding sustainability into office design early, businesses can achieve regulatory compliance, enhance brand image, and create a workspace that future-proofs operations.
